The Lint Castle is a remnant of a water castle in the Flemish municipality of Grimbergen. It is on the Gillebeek and dates from the 16th-17th century. Another part, built in neo -traditional style, dates from the first quarter of the 20th century. The name of the castle refers to the Van Lint family who were lords of the lords of Grimbergen until the French Revolution.
2. Grimbergen Abbey Church
The Basilica of Saint Servatius in Grimbergen, Belgium, is considered one of the most beautiful and harmonious Baroque churches in the Low Countries. The church is part of the Norbertine abbey of Grimbergen and also serves as a parish church. In 1999, on the Solemnity of the Immaculate Conception of Mary, the church was granted the honorary title of basilica.

3. Hof te Poddegem
The Poddegemhoeve is the oldest known farm in Grimbergen. The origins of this medieval fortified farm date back to a 5th-century Frankish domain. In the 13th century, the Court at Poddegem was mentioned as a fief of the Prince of Grimbergen. The Poddegemhoeve, on the other hand, was owned by the abbey and stood on the border of Beigem, Humbeek and Grimbergen.
4. 's Gravenmolen
The 's Gravenmolen is the oldest mill in the Flemish Brabant municipality of Grimbergen. This water mill on the Maelbeek is already mentioned in writings from the 1220s, but is certainly even older. He takes his name from the counts of Grimbergen and served as a banmolen: the inhabitants of the county were obliged to have their grain milled here.
5. Veldkantkapel
The Veldkantkapel is a large neo-Gothic chapel on the Grote Kerkvoetweg in Grimbergen. This is the road along which the inhabitants of Heienbeek went to church on foot when this hamlet itself did not yet have a church. It is the largest chapel in Grimbergen and it is dedicated to Our Lady of Lourdes.
6. Kasteel d'Overschie

The castle d'Overschie or castle de Vorst dates from 1904 and is located on the Steenpoeldreef in the Rijkenhoek district in the Flemish municipality of Grimbergen. It was designed by architect Octave Flanneau, who also rebuilt the Egmont Palace in Brussels in 1905-1906.
